The future trend of Go language in machine learning

Go language (also known as Golang) relies on its concurrency and efficiency and ease of use, it is becoming a popular choice in the field of machine learning. Its unique properties make it ideal for building machine learning models and handling data-intensive tasks.

Advantages of Go language in machine learning

  • Concurrency: Go language has built-in support for concurrency, allowing developers to easily Write parallel code. This makes it ideal for machine learning tasks that require parallel computing, such as training large neural networks.
  • Efficiency: Go language is famous for its extremely high efficiency. Its garbage collector and language features enable developers to build efficient code, even when operating on large data sets.
  • Ease of use: The Go language is an easy-to-learn language with a concise and expressive syntax. This allows developers to quickly learn and write machine learning applications.

Future Trend

As machine learning continues to develop, the Go language is expected to play a greater role in this field. It is expected that the Go language will be more widely used in the following areas:

  • Training and deployment of large machine learning models
  • Streaming data processing and real-time machine learning
  • Machine Learning Applications on Edge Devices

The concurrency, efficiency, and ease of use of the Go language make it ideal for building machine learning applications. As machine learning continues to grow in popularity, the Go language will continue to play a role as a key technology.
